Understanding CE Certification for Aluminum Construction Products

For Southeast Asian manufacturers looking to sell on Alibaba.com and reach European construction buyers, understanding CE certification requirements is not optional—it's the foundation of market access. CE marking indicates that a product meets EU safety, health, and environmental protection requirements, and for aluminum construction products, this primarily falls under EN 1090-1 standard.

EN 1090-1 has been mandatory since July 1, 2013, for all load-bearing steel and aluminum structures placed on the European market. The standard defines four Execution Classes (EXC) that determine the level of certification required: EXC1 for agricultural buildings and simple structures, EXC2 for residential and commercial buildings, EXC3 for bridges and high-rise structures, and EXC4 for stadiums and other exceptional structures. Most aluminum window, door, and facade suppliers targeting European buyers will need EXC2 or EXC3 certification [1].

EN 1090 Certification Process: Initial Type Testing (ITT) → Factory Production Control (FPC) certification → Initial factory inspection by Notified Body → Annual surveillance audits → Declaration of Performance (DoP) issuance → CE marking application

The certification process involves multiple stakeholders. Manufacturers must establish a Factory Production Control system, undergo initial inspection by a Notified Body (for EXC2-4), and maintain ongoing surveillance. The Declaration of Performance (DoP) is a legal document that must accompany each product batch, specifying the product's characteristics and performance levels. Without a valid DoP and CE marking, customs authorities can seize shipments at EU borders—a risk that has materialized for many importers who relied on fake certificates from unverified suppliers.

When you rebrand or private-label products, EU law legally defines you as the manufacturer, making the factory's CE certificate insufficient on its own. You must issue your own Declaration of Conformity and maintain technical documentation for 10 years [7].

Construction Products Regulation (CPR) 2024/3110: What Changed in 2026

The revised Construction Products Regulation (CPR) 2024/3110 represents the most significant update to EU construction product compliance in over a decade. For Southeast Asian exporters selling aluminum construction products on Alibaba.com, understanding these changes is essential for 2026 market entry.

The CPR entered into force on January 7, 2025, with phased implementation extending to 2032. January 2026 marks a critical milestone: Global Warming Potential (GWP) reporting becomes mandatory for 36 product families, including aluminum windows, doors, and facades. Manufacturers must provide Environmental Product Declarations (EPD) following EN 15804 standards, and the Declaration of Performance (DoP) must be issued in digital format [2].

CPR 2024/3110 Implementation Timeline

DateRequirementImpact on Aluminum Products
January 2025Regulation enters forceAll new products must comply with updated CPR framework
January 2026GWP mandatory reportingEPD data required for windows, doors, facades; DoP digital format mandatory
January 2030Core environmental indicatorsExpanded indicators beyond GWP (water use, resource depletion, waste generation)
January 2032Full lifecycle indicatorsComplete environmental footprint from raw material to end-of-life
Source: Revised Construction Products Regulation analysis [2]

The regulation also establishes the legal basis for Digital Product Passports (DPP), which will provide buyers with complete product information throughout the value chain. For aluminum products, this includes raw material sourcing, manufacturing emissions, recyclability, and end-of-life disposal options. Early adopters who implement DPP-ready systems now will have a competitive advantage as enforcement intensifies.

The Digital Product Passport requirement means that Southeast Asian manufacturers must maintain detailed records of their supply chain, including aluminum billet sourcing, extrusion processes, surface treatment (powder coating, anodizing), and transportation emissions. This level of transparency was previously optional but is now becoming a legal requirement for market access.

CE Certification Costs: Real Numbers for 2026 Planning

One of the most common questions from Southeast Asian businesses considering sell on Alibaba.com to European buyers is: "How much does CE certification actually cost?" The answer varies significantly based on product type, risk classification, and certification body selection.

Based on 2025 industry data, CE certification costs for construction products range from €1,000 to €15,000. This wide range reflects the complexity of different product categories and the varying requirements of Notified Bodies across EU member states. For aluminum windows and doors (typically EXC2), expect costs in the €3,000-8,000 range, while structural aluminum systems for bridges or high-rise buildings (EXC3-4) can reach €10,000-15,000 [3].

CE Certification Cost Breakdown by Product Category (2025)

Product CategoryCost Range (EUR)Key Cost Drivers
Simple electrical products€750 - €2,500Basic testing, self-declaration possible
Toys and consumer goods€1,000 - €3,000Safety testing, chemical analysis
Construction products (EXC1-2)€1,000 - €8,000EN 1090 certification, FPC audit, Notified Body fees
Construction products (EXC3-4)€8,000 - €15,000Complex testing, ongoing surveillance, multiple audits
Industrial machinery€1,500 - €8,000Multiple directives, risk assessment, type examination
Source: CE Certificate Costs 2025 analysis [3]

Five key factors determine your final certification cost: (1) Product type and risk level—higher-risk products require Notified Body involvement; (2) Applicable EU regulations—some products fall under multiple directives; (3) Testing costs—laboratory fees vary by country and test complexity; (4) Notified Body requirements—some countries have stricter oversight; (5) Certification body pricing—competitive market with significant price variation.

Beyond initial certification, budget for ongoing costs: annual surveillance audits (€1,500-3,000/year), EPD preparation and verification (€2,000-5,000 per product family), and Digital Product Passport system implementation (€5,000-15,000 one-time setup plus annual maintenance). These recurring costs are often overlooked in initial business planning but are essential for long-term compliance.

CBAM Carbon Border Costs: The Hidden Expense for Aluminum Exporters

The EU's Carbon Border Adjustment Mechanism (CBAM) represents a new dimension of compliance cost that Southeast Asian aluminum exporters must factor into their 2026 pricing strategies. Starting in 2026, importers of aluminum products will need to purchase CBAM certificates corresponding to the embedded carbon emissions in their goods.

For aluminum extrusion products (the most common form for construction applications), Scope 1 emissions typically range from 0.3 to 0.9 tCO₂ per tonne of product, depending on the energy mix and process efficiency. The CBAM cost calculation is straightforward: Scope 1 emissions multiplied by the EU ETS carbon price, divided by 1,000. With current EU ETS prices around €80-150 per tonne CO₂, this translates to EUR 0.05-0.18 per kg of aluminum product [4].

CBAM Cost Scenarios for Aluminum Extrusion: Conservative (€80/tonne CO₂) = EUR 0.040-0.096/kg | Aggressive (€150/tonne CO₂) = EUR 0.075-0.180/kg | Verification can reduce costs by 15-20%

The impact varies significantly by production method. Efficient remelt facilities using renewable energy may emit only 0.4-0.6 tCO₂/tonne, while gas-heavy or legacy fossil-fuel operations can exceed 1.2-1.5 tCO₂/tonne. Approximately 60-70% of producers already have audited Scope 1 data, but many Southeast Asian manufacturers will need to invest in emissions monitoring and verification systems to accurately report and potentially reduce their CBAM liability [4].

For a typical 20-foot container of aluminum windows (approximately 3-4 tonnes), CBAM costs could add €150-720 to the landed cost in 2026, rising to €300-1,440 by 2030 as free allowances phase out completely. This cost must be factored into pricing discussions with European buyers, and transparency about emissions data can become a competitive differentiator.

EU Aluminum Market Dynamics: Opportunities for Certified Suppliers

Understanding the broader EU aluminum market context helps Southeast Asian exporters position their products strategically. Despite being a mature market, the EU aluminum construction products sector shows significant structural characteristics that create opportunities for certified, compliant suppliers.

The EU aluminum market exhibits a 93% structural deficit, meaning domestic production covers only a small fraction of consumption. In 2024, average export prices reached $3,202 per tonne while import prices averaged $2,891 per tonne, indicating healthy margins for efficient producers. Germany, Netherlands, and Italy account for 40% of EU consumption, while Austria, Germany, and France represent 41% of production [5].

EU Aluminum Market 2024: Export price $3,202/ton | Import price $2,891/ton | 93% structural deficit | Netherlands largest exporter ($5.6B, 40% EU exports) and importer ($7.5B) | Rotterdam central logistics node

The Netherlands serves as the largest exporter ($5.6 billion, representing 40% of EU exports) and importer ($7.5 billion), with Rotterdam functioning as the central logistics node for global aluminum flows. This makes Dutch ports a strategic entry point for Southeast Asian shipments, and many European buyers expect suppliers to have experience with Rotterdam customs procedures.

Market projections indicate the EU aluminum construction products sector will reach 9.3 million tonnes by 2035, valued at approximately $34.2 billion. Key demand drivers include automotive electrification (weight reduction for EVs), stable construction sector demand, and emerging green premium pricing for low-carbon aluminum products. Southeast Asian manufacturers who can demonstrate verified low-carbon production processes may command price premiums of 5-15% above standard market rates.

Recycling is becoming a strategic priority in the EU aluminum market. Secondary aluminum (from recycled sources) requires only 5% of the energy needed for primary production, resulting in significantly lower Scope 1 emissions and CBAM costs. Practical Action Plan for Southeast Asian Sellers on Alibaba.com

Based on the analysis above, here is a practical roadmap for Southeast Asian manufacturers and exporters looking to successfully sell aluminum construction products with CE certification to European buyers through Alibaba.com.

Phase 1: Pre-Certification Preparation (Months 1-2)

• Conduct internal audit of current production processes and quality management systems • Identify target EXC class based on intended product applications (EXC2 for most window/door suppliers) • Research and shortlist 3-5 Notified Bodies with experience in aluminum construction products • Request preliminary cost estimates and timeline commitments from each Notified Body • Review Alibaba.com competitor listings to understand how certified products are positioned

Phase 2: Certification Process (Months 3-8)

• Establish Factory Production Control (FPC) system documentation • Complete Initial Type Testing (ITT) at accredited laboratory • Undergo initial factory inspection by Notified Body • Address any non-conformities identified during inspection • Receive FPC certificate and prepare Declaration of Performance (DoP) • Apply CE marking to products and packaging • Create technical file with all supporting documentation

Phase 3: Market Entry on Alibaba.com (Months 6-9)

• Create product listings that prominently display CE certification status and EXC class • Upload clear photos of CE marking, DoP samples, and FPC certificate (redact sensitive information) • Write product descriptions that address European buyer concerns (thermal performance, wind load ratings, water tightness classes) • Set up Trade Assurance to build buyer confidence • Consider Verified Supplier status to enhance credibility • Target keywords: "CE certified aluminum windows," "EN 1090 compliant," "European standard aluminum doors"

Phase 4: Ongoing Compliance and Growth (Month 9+)

• Schedule annual surveillance audits with Notified Body • Maintain technical documentation and DoP records for 10 years • Begin EPD preparation for January 2026 GWP reporting deadline • Monitor CBAM requirements and establish emissions tracking systems • Collect and showcase buyer testimonials and project references • Consider expanding certification to EXC3 or additional product lines based on market feedback

Common Mistakes to Avoid: Lessons from Failed Market Entries

Learning from others' mistakes can save significant time and money. Based on the Reddit discussions and industry reports analyzed in this guide, here are the most common pitfalls Southeast Asian manufacturers encounter when entering the European aluminum construction products market.

Mistake 1: Assuming Supplier CE Certificates Are Valid Without Verification. As multiple Reddit users warned, fake CE certificates are widespread. Some suppliers claim certification is "in process" and ask buyers to place orders first. Others provide Photoshop-manipulated documents. Always verify certificates directly with the issuing Notified Body before placing orders or listing products.

Mistake 2: Underestimating Total Compliance Costs. Many manufacturers budget for initial certification but overlook ongoing costs: annual surveillance audits, EPD preparation, Digital Product Passport implementation, CBAM reporting systems, and product liability insurance. The total cost of compliance over 5 years can exceed initial certification costs by 2-3x.

Mistake 3: Ignoring Importer Liability Concerns. European buyers are increasingly aware that they assume legal liability as importers of record. If you cannot provide complete technical documentation, valid DoP, and verifiable test reports, buyers will walk away regardless of price advantages. Invest in comprehensive documentation systems.

Mistake 4: Failing to Address Thermal Performance. As one Reddit user noted, even premium European aluminum windows face criticism for thermal performance. If your products lack advanced thermal break technology or cannot provide U-value certifications, you'll struggle to compete beyond the lowest price segment.

Mistake 5: Not Planning for CBAM. Starting 2026, CBAM costs will affect all aluminum imports to the EU. Manufacturers who fail to establish emissions tracking systems will face higher CBAM costs (due to default values) and may lose buyers who require accurate emissions data for their own sustainability reporting.
